47f5e4134e
* feat(mobile): use cached asset info if unchanged instead of downloading all assets This adds an HTTP ETag to the getAllAssets endpoint and client-side support in the app. If locally cache content is identical to the content on the server, the potentially large list of all assets does not need to be downloaded. * use ts import instead of require |
||
---|---|---|
.. | ||
apps | ||
bin | ||
libs | ||
.dockerignore | ||
.eslintrc.js | ||
.gitignore | ||
.prettierrc | ||
Dockerfile | ||
immich-openapi-specs.json | ||
LICENSE | ||
nest-cli.json | ||
openapitools.json | ||
package-lock.json | ||
package.json | ||
README.md | ||
start-microservices.sh | ||
start-server.sh | ||
tsconfig.build.json | ||
tsconfig.json |
How to run migration
- Attached to the container shell
- Run
npm run typeorm -- migration:generate ./libs/database/src/<migration-name> -d libs/database/src/config/database.config.ts
- Check if the migration file makes sense
- Move the migration file to folder
server/libs/database/src/migrations
in your code editor.